Mazatlán 1 of 4 Most Attractive Cities for Investment

On Tuesday the Mexican NGO PROMÉXICO released a study it had undertaken to ascertain the best cities in México for investors. Mazatlán was included with Tijuana, Tampico, and Veracruz in the top four on their list.
The NGO said that these cities have the best air, sea, and rail connectivity, which gives them a great advantage.
The study also noted that wages in these cities are quite competitive; stating that in Mazatlán the average annual wage is 14,084 pesos ($1,085), while it is 17,857 pesos ($1,375) in Tijuana, and 29,670 pesos ($2,285) in Veracruz.
Although Mazatlán does not have adjacent connectivity to the United States, PROMÉXICO said it has logistical connectivity.
